Symptoms
Signs or indications of a disease, disorder, or other physical or mental conditions.
Sympathetic
Pertains to the part of the autonomic nervous system that controls the body's responses to stress and activates the flight-or-fight response.
Parasympathetic
Part of the autonomic nervous system responsible for conserving energy and controlling bodily functions during restful states.
Peripheral Nervous System
The components of the nervous system, including nerves and ganglia, that exist outside the brain and spinal cord.
